Client: Goldstein, Goldstein, Rikon & Gottlieb Background: Goldstein, Goldstein, Rikon & Gottlieb specialize in eminent domain law, handling cases where the government siezes property for public projects. They requested a web site and brochure after finding DLS Design on the internet. We designed the web site first; the above logo was an organic part of the site, and not specifically assigned. Process: The color scheme, layout and typography of the web site were designed to be easy to move into print. A green background of horizontal lines translated into green paper with a "laid" finish (a finish with horizontal lines), and the initials, appearing on the top of every web page, became an emboss on the cover. We didn't attempt to design a symbolic logo, just to use the initials (the web site is www.ggrgpc.com). Outcome: The firm was pleased, and we continue to maintain their web site.
